EBAY's Advanced Deterministic Scorecard shows a stable financial health with a Piotroski F-Score of 5/9 and an exceptionally high Altman Z-Score of 67.49 billion, indicating negligible bankruptcy risk. The company demonstrates strong profitability, including a 21.42% operating margin and 42.43% ROE, while trading below analyst target price of $93.97 but above the Graham Number of $32.48. Despite solid historical earnings performance and consistent estimate beats, recent insider selling, weakening Q/Q earnings growth, and a bearish technical trend weigh on near-term momentum. Valuation appears reasonable relative to peers given growth and return metrics, but lacks a margin of safety for defensive investors.
Key Strengths
Exceptionally high Altman Z-Score indicates virtually no financial distress risk
Strong profitability with ROE of 42.43% and operating margin of 21.42%
Consistent earnings beat record: 3 out of last 4 quarters, with long-term positive surprises
Attractive forward P/E of 14.92 compared to sector average of 43.51
Healthy dividend payout ratio of 25.28% supports sustainability
Key Risks
Piotroski F-Score of 5 indicates only stable, not strong, financial health
Current and quick ratios below 1.0 signal potential short-term liquidity pressure
Debt/Equity ratio of 1.51 is above sector average and may constrain flexibility
Insider sentiment is bearish with $6.17M in net sales over last 6 months
Q/Q earnings growth declined by 0.3%, signaling possible near-term stagnation
